The preparation is the distal portions of adult left tibia and fibula
From a middle aged male who had suffered from ulceration of the leg during many years.
The fibula is more, extensively affected than the tibia and shoves osteophytic nodules and projections in relation to all its borders especially its interosseous border where the overgrowth meets and interlocks with a similar overgrowth from the interosseous border of the tibia. There is much osteophytic formation on the medial surface of the fibula and on the tibia the most affected area is the lateral surface proximally.
There is aslo a cast of the leg showing the ulceration which overlay the osteophytic growth (see GC.3186-1)
